Originally released in 1986. The Humanoid is a animation/science fiction film. directed by Shin'ichi Masaki. At just 45 minutes, it's a tight, focused story.

Starring Kazuki Yao, Yoshiko Sakakibara, and Yumiko Shibata

Synopsis

Antoinette, an android of burnished chrome living on a distant Earth outpost, is equipped with a heart -- or at least the programming for one. As Antoinette searches for the true meaning of humanity, she confronts Proud, the planetary governor. Living up to his name, the governor is obsessed with laying his hands on a weapon that will allow him to control the universe and it's up to Antoinette and her creator, Dr. Watson, to thwart him.
